WebNov 3, 2024 · The 5:2 method of intermittent fasting runs over an entire week, with two days of fasting and five days of regular eating. Fasting days may include small 200-300 calorie meals, but some... WebHow does intermittent fasting work? There are several different ways to do intermittent fasting, but they are all based on choosing regular time periods to eat and fast. For instance, you might try eating only during an eight-hour period each day and fast for the remainder.
